Yyaaaaayyyyyyy!!!!!!!!!!!! I'm so excited to currently have 162 GB free on my hard drive!!

I had our tech guy come to look at my computer today to figure out why in the world I was down to so little space. I have seriously been down to like 1 GB or less out of 221 GB the past few days.

He worked on it quite a while, then finally found what was wrong. He said it's something called Volume Shadow Copy, or something like that, I think. Anyway, apparently it's something on Vista. It's a program that makes additional copies everything you download. You can see how it would quickly eat up all of your hard drive space. Well, you can limit the size of the catalog of copies it keeps. He set it to 15 GB and then let it get rid of all the rest that it had saved and it worked!

So if you have Vista and are having hard drive problems like I did (and I know a number of you have mentioned it on here), you'll want to look into this. He said something about a DOS prompt or something, so I'm not sure of the details of how to fix it; but at least I can tell you what to look for.
